The Legal Landscape of Controlled Substances in Sweden
In Sweden, the control of narcotics and pharmaceutical drugs is managed primarily by the Medical Products Agency (Läkemedelsverket) and the Public Health Agency of Sweden (Folkhälsomyndigheten). The legal framework is designed to prevent substance abuse while guaranteeing that patients with genuine medical needs have access to required treatments.
Sweden categorizes compounds based on their medical utility and capacity for abuse. The legal categorization is rigorous:
- Prescription-Only Medicines (POM): Drugs that need a certified professional's permission.
- Categorized Narcotics (Narkotika): Substances listed under Swedish narcotics control laws, which bring serious penalties for unauthorized belongings, distribution, or acquisition.

Legal Pathways: How Patients Obtain Prescribed Medications
For individuals requiring strong analgesics, sedatives, or other regulated medications, the procedure is firmly controlled from the initial assessment to the final dispensary.
Step-by-Step Medical Acquisition Process
- Medical Consultation: The client needs to speak with a certified doctor within the Swedish healthcare system (Region).
- Medical Evaluation: The physician examines the condition and determines if an illegal drug is the appropriate treatment.
- Electronic Prescription (Recept): If recommended, the medical professional goes into the prescription into Sweden's nationwide digital prescription system. Paper prescriptions are now unusual.
- Drug Store Dispensation (Apotek): The client checks out a certified pharmacy (such as Apoteket AB or personal chains) to gather the medication utilizing a valid Swedish Personal Identity Number (Personnummer) and identification.

Trying to bypass the legal framework to obtain narcotics brings profound legal and health dangers.
- Health Hazards: Unregulated substances bought online or on the street often contain unsafe synthetic opioids, fentanyl analogues, or inaccurate active components, significantly increasing the risk of deadly overdose.
- Legal Penalties: Swedish custom-mades and law enforcement (Tullverket and Polisen) use advanced security and worldwide cooperation to obstruct illegal drug shipments. Importing narcotics through mail results in immediate criminal charges for drug smuggling (narkotikasmuggling).
- Financial Scams: Many online platforms declaring to offer prescription medications without a prescription operate as scams, taking payment without providing any product.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can tourists or non-residents buy narcotics in Sweden?
Tourists and non-residents can access essential medications, but they must have a legitimate prescription acknowledged in the EU/EEA or obtain a short-term prescription from a Swedish physician. Bringing prescription drugs into Sweden for personal usage goes through stringent amount limitations (typically an optimum 5-day supply for narcotics) and requires proper documentation, such as a medical professional's certificate.
2. What should I do if I lose my prescription medication while visiting Sweden?
If you lack or lose your medication while taking a trip in Sweden, you need to visit a local medical center (Vårdcentral) or contact 1177 (the Swedish health care assistance service) for assistance. A Swedish doctor can evaluate your case history and provide a short-term prescription if deemed scientifically needed.
3. Are online pharmacies permitted to offer narcotics in Sweden?
Only state-approved, licensed online drug stores running under the guidance of the Medical Products Agency are allowed to offer prescription medications online in Sweden. These platforms need safe and secure electronic recognition (such as BankID) to gain access to prescriptions. Any site offering managed substances without verified electronic identification and a prescription is running illegally.
4. What are the charges for having unapproved narcotics in Sweden?
Possession of narcotics for individual use is a criminal offense in Sweden under the Narcotics Punishment Act (Narkotikastrafflagen). Charges vary from heavy fines to jail time, depending upon the type and amount of the compound included.
